About The Role

Join Reddit's Ads organization as a Senior Site Reliability Engineer. In this role, you will partner with Ads Engineering to improve the reliability, scalability, and operational excellence of ad-serving, auction, targeting, measurement, and billing systems. You will design, build, and maintain infrastructure, tooling, and automation that improve service reliability and engineering productivity. Additionally, you will participate in on-call rotations, lead incident response efforts, and drive the adoption of SRE best practices.
